"Only 2,000 pairs of the all-black Yeezys were released in August, causing complete mayhem as customers scrambled to get their hands on a pair. Many retailers received only a few pairs each and chose to raffle them off for free or raffle off the opportunity for customers to come in to the store to purchase the sneakers."

Is that true re: 2,000 pairs?
Nope. Adidas Chicago had 300+ pairs alone and there were a solid 10+ other shops that got em. Put down 500 pairs for Chicago and similar or more for New York and LA and you're pretty much at 2k already, never mind the rest of the world and online.

2K would be around Doernbecher Jordan production: about a dozen stores getting about 10 size runs max, plus online. Last sneaker show I went to there were a good bunch of TDs but only a handful of DB 8s and 10s. A lot more Vs for whatever reason
